Announcing the ATIS-3GPP LTE Webinar:
Setting the Standard for Mobile Broadband at the Global Level
What: ATIS and 3GPP will present a Webinar entitled “LTE: Setting the Standard for Mobile Broadband at the Global Level.” The Webinar will examine Long Term Evolution (LTE) and its role in the future of mobile communications, specifically LTE’s current developmental status, the Release 8 freeze, and its real world applications. Featured speakers are LTE experts from Third Generation Partnership Project (3GPP) and Alcatel-Lucent.
When: Thursday, December 4, 2008
1:00 pm to 2:00 pm EST
Cost: Free
Webinar content: Given predictions of mobile data traffic surpassing 3,000 petabytes by 2012, faster mobile data speeds are necessary. LTE, a technology enabling peak downlink speeds exceeding 150 Mbps, has been chosen by some of the world’s premier operators as the future of wireless communications. At this upcoming ATIS Webinar you’ll learn about LTE and its role in the future of mobile communications, specifically: LTE performance, mobility and cell range, and economic targets; the use and efficiency of radio spectrum; the relationship between System Architecture Evolution (SAE) and LTE; current status and availability of the LTE specifications; update on Release 8; what the completion of LTE specifications means; an early indication of the roadmap to 4G via LTE-Advanced; and much more.

About 3GPP
The 3rd Generation Partnership Project (3GPP) is a collaboration agreement that was established in December 1998. The collaboration agreement brings together a number of telecommunications standards bodies known as “Organizational Partners.” The current Organizational Partners are ARIB, ATIS, CCSA, ETSI, TTA, and TTC. The establishment of 3GPP was formalized in December 1998 by the signing of the “The 3rd Generation Partnership Project Agreement”. www.3GPP.org
A permanent project support group, called the “Mobile Competence Centre (MCC),” has been established to ensure the efficient day-to-day running of 3GPP. The MCC is based at the ETSI headquarters in Sophia Antipolis, France.
